区块链游戏币制作全攻略:从构想到上线一网打
在数字化时代,区块链技术为各行各业带来了新的契机,其中游戏行业的变革尤为显著。越来越多的开发者和创业者开始关注区块链游戏币的制作与应用,试图在这个新兴领域中分一杯羹。本篇文章将全面介绍如何制作游戏币,包括相关技术、实施步骤、发行与流通机制以及常见问题的解答,力求,并帮助有意入行的人士更好地理解和实践。
### 区块链与游戏币的关系区块链是一种去中心化的分布式账本技术,具有不可篡改、透明、安全等特性,这些特性使其在游戏领域不断受到重视。游戏币作为游戏内的虚拟货币,不仅能够实现玩家之间的交易,还能通过区块链技术实现更高的安全性和公平性。游戏币的使用也带来了游戏内经济的繁荣,引导玩家更积极地参与游戏内容。
### 游戏币制作的基础知识 #### 什么是游戏币游戏币是一种用于游戏内交易、购买虚拟物品、升级角色等行为的虚拟货币。它可能与现实货币挂钩,也可能完全独立。随着区块链技术的兴起,许多游戏开发者开始创造自己的游戏币,以实现更灵活的经济系统和交易方式。
#### 区块链的作用区块链技术为游戏币的制作提供了基础设施,开发者可以通过智能合约来创建、管理和交易游戏币。区块链的去中心化特点,使得每一笔交易都能够被记录和验证,避免了作弊和虚假交易的发生。这对于创建一个公平公正的游戏环境至关重要。
### 制作游戏币的具体步骤 #### 选择区块链平台制作游戏币的第一步是选择一个合适的区块链平台。目前,Ethereum(以太坊)、Binance Smart Chain(币安智能链)、Polygon、Solana等都是比较流行的选择。每个平台具有不同的特点,比如交易速度、的低成本和生态系统的成熟度。开发者需要根据项目的需求和未来发展选择最佳的平台。
#### 编写智能合约智能合约是区块链上执行的一段代码,负责游戏币的创建、转移及交易等逻辑。开发者需要具备一定的编程能力,通常使用Solidity等编程语言进行编写。编写完智能合约后,必须对其进行充分的测试,以确保没有漏洞和错误,以免造成经济损失。
#### 部署合约与测试合约编写完成并测试无误后,就可以在选定的区块链平台上进行部署。部署需要一定的区块链知识,特别是如何使用钱包和支付相关的交易费用。当然,部署后的合约也需要持续监控,以便及时更新和维护。
### 游戏币的发行与流通 #### 如何在市场上发布游戏币游戏币的发行通常通过ICO(Initial Coin Offering)或IEO(Initial Exchange Offering)等方式进行。通过这类方式,可以在市场上吸引投资者和用户的关注。然而,为了提升项目的信誉度,开发者需要提交详细的白皮书并做好市场宣传。
#### 游戏币的流通机制确保游戏币的流通性是非常关键的。开发者可以设置流通机制,例如交易所上市、与其他游戏和平台的互通等,来增加游戏币的使用范围。此外,设计合理的经济模型也很重要,例如设定上限、激励机制等,以维持币值的稳定。
### 实际案例分析 #### 成功的区块链游戏币项目例如“Axie Infinity”是区块链游戏中较为成功的案例,通过设定独特的游戏玩法和可交易的NFT(非同质化代币),吸引了大量用户和投资者。其游戏币“AXS”的价格一路飙升,成为很多投资者青睐的对象。
#### 失败的项目教训但并不是所有项目都有如此顺利。有些项目如“Bitconnect”因缺乏透明度和合理的经济模型,最终沦为骗局,导致大量投资者损失。因此,开发者在制作和发行游戏币时,必须认真分析市场,减少风险。
### 常见问题解答 #### 制作游戏币需要哪些技术背景?制作游戏币需要哪些技术背景?
制作游戏币的过程涉及多个技术领域,开发者通常需要具备以下技术背景:
- **区块链基础知识**:理解区块链的基本原理、特性和工作机制。例如,什么是去中心化、共识机制等。 - **编程能力**:熟悉合约编程语言,如Solidity,以编写智能合约。此外,了解JavaScript、Python等语言以便开发前端和后端系统。 - **加密货币知识**:了解加密货币的基本概念、安全性、市场流通等,以便在制作和发布时做好风险评估。 - **市场营销**:对于游戏币的发行,了解如何进行市场宣传和用户拉新策略,确保项目的可持续性。一个全方位的开发者团队通常会包括区块链开发者、前端开发者、市场营销专员和项目经理,以确保游戏币项目的成功实施。
#### 制作游戏币的成本大概是多少?制作游戏币的成本大概是多少?
制作游戏币的成本会因项目复杂度、选择的区块链平台、开发团队规模等因素而有所不同,具体包括以下几个方面:
- **开发成本**:如果您自己开发,可能需要投入时间和精力,如果找外包开发团队,费用会从几千到几万不等,具体取决于项目的复杂性与团队的经验。 - **平台费用**:在某些区块链上部署合约需要支付Gas费用,不同平台的费用差异很大,例如以太坊的Gas价格相对较高。而像Polygon则较为经济。 - **市场营销费用**:为了让游戏币被广泛接受,市场营销是不可或缺的一环,费用可能从几千到几万不等,包括广告投放、社区运营和客户支持等。总体来说,从构想到上线,制作一个基础的游戏币项目大概需要几千到几万美金,具体成本需根据实际需求制定预算。
#### 智能合约的安全性如何保障?智能合约的安全性如何保障?
智能合约一旦部署在区块链上便无法改变,因此其安全性至关重要。以下是保障智能合约安全性的几种方式:
- **代码审计**:在智能合约发布前,找专业团队进行代码审计,检查合约的逻辑错误,防止潜在的漏洞。 - **使用标准框架和库**:利用已经过验证的框架(如OpenZeppelin)来减少代码漏洞,这些框架一般会有社区支持和安全报告,降低编写不安全代码的风险。 - **遵循最佳实践**:了解并遵循行业内的最佳安全实践,例如使用“合约可升级性”,以在合约出现问题时进行修复,而无需要重新部署。 - **激励机制**:设置奖励机制鼓励白帽黑客找出并上报漏洞,确保合约在上线后能够得到社区的持续关注。通过以上方法,可以有效降低智能合约的安全风险,保障游戏币的安全性与用户的利益。
#### 游戏币和法币的兑换如何进行?游戏币和法币的兑换如何进行?
游戏币与法币的兑换通常需通过以下几种方式:
- **交易所上市**:将游戏币在加密货币交易所上市,用户可以在这些平台上将游戏币兑换为法币或其他加密货币。选定合适的交易所进行上市需注意其流动性与用户基础。 - **自营兑换平台**:开发者可以创建自己的兑换平台,允许用户使用法币购买游戏币,也可以通过平台实现游戏币的出售,保障流动性与收益。 - **第三方支付平台**:与第三方支付解决方案合作,这样用户可以使用各种支付方式(如信用卡等)进行购买,这对于吸引新用户尤为重要。无论采用何种方式,汇率设置、手续费透明等都是需要关注的关键点,以保证用户体验和市场竞争力。
#### 如何增加游戏币的市场价值?如何增加游戏币的市场价值?
增加游戏币市场价值的关键在于提升其需求与稀缺性,以下是几种方法:
- **丰富的游戏生态**:通过持续更新游戏内容,增加游戏币的用途和用户粘性,吸引更多玩家参与,从而提升市场需求。 - **稀缺设计**:设定游戏币的总量上限,控制流通量,以提高其稀缺性,使用户愿意为其支付更高的价格。 - **良好的社区互动**:建立积极的社区文化,与玩家进行互动,定期举办各种活动以提升玩家参与感,增强游戏币的价值认同感。 - **和其他项目的合作**:与其他区块链项目进行合作,增加游戏币的应用场景,使其在更多平台上流通,从而扩大影响力。整体而言,提升游戏币的市场价值需要从多个角度综合考虑,既要注重内在价值,也要加强市场的外部需求。
#### 未来区块链游戏币的趋势如何?未来区块链游戏币的趋势如何?
未来区块链游戏币的发展可预见几个主要趋势:
- **虚拟物品的资产化**:随着NFT的普及,游戏内的虚拟物品将越来越多地被视为资产,游戏币的价值将进一步提升,推动其在现实中的使用。 - **跨平台兼容性**:越来越多的区块链项目将推动跨游戏、跨平台的交易体系,使游戏币能够在多个生态中流通,提高其实用性。 - **法规与合规性**:随着监管机构的关注,区块链游戏币的法律合规性将变得越来越重要,开发者需积极关注政策变化,确保项目合法运营。 - **用户体验**:用户体验将是未来竞争的关键。开发者将不断探索结合AR/VR等新技术,提升游戏的沉浸性和用户体验。未来的区块链游戏币将会在技术、市场和合规间找到一个新的平衡点,以满足玩家与投资者的需求。
### 结论制作区块链游戏币是一个复杂而又充满机会的过程。通过正确的技术、合理的经济模型、强大的社区支持以及合规运营,开发者既可以创造出有趣的游戏体验,又能最大化地提高游戏币的市场价值。希望本文能够帮助有志于进入此领域的人士更好地理解并实践,成功地将他们的构想变为现实。